Cross Country, Baltimore, MD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Cross Country?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cross Country Studio Apartments | $1,045 | $955 | $1,105 |
| Cross Country 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,396 | $840 | $2,072 |
Cross Country 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,619 | $775 | $3,077 |
| Cross Country 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,968 | $895 | $2,570 |
